Tuesday Morning Flag Pole Talk

Tres Barker led our morning flag pole devotional this morning.
In the beginning of Jeremiah (1:5), God tells him, I knew you before you were born.  Isaiah 49.5 teaches that God “Formed me in the Womb”
Paul tells the Galatians (1:15) that God “Set me apart before I was born”
To the church in Ephesus he writes to them (1:3-4) “Even as he chose us in him before the foundation of the world”
I picture it this way…God gathers our soul when it is our turn on Earth.  He puts his arm around us and he whispers  in our ear “I want to see you again”.
All humans are born with an internal desire to connect to a higher plane.  We, as Christians know it’s God at work!
I want you to walk away this morning knowing that you were Born for this, You were born to Hope. Do you realize that Hope has a present day action with an expected future outcome?  I currently hope,  I look to fulfillment later.
I hope you have a great day – I hope you understand just how much I care – I hope my teacher doesn’t give a pop quiz – I hope I get that varsity spot – I hope to get to Heaven.
Romans 8:24-25: For in hope we’re saved: But hope that is seen is not hope: for who hopeth for that which he seeth? But if we hope for that which we see not, then do we with patience wait for it.
It’s a DAILY hope.  It’s DAILY work.
Phil 3:13-14 I count not myself yet ot have laid hold: but one thing I do, forgetting the things which are behind, and stretching forward to the things which are before.  I press on toward the goal unto the prize of the high calling of God in Christ Jesus.
We are driven by that Whisper which drives our hope – Remember: God wants to see us again.  Our Hope is present tense – Our Hope is alive.
I Peter 1:3-4
If our hope is present and alive, it should shine from us!
Why do you have hope? You were born to hope!  You have hope because God wants to see you again! You were born to hope to hear your name read from the book of life.  You were born to hope to hear “Well done”.  You were born to hope for eternal peace and glory.  You were born to Hope because God wants to see you again someday!
